Aldi

Aldi’s Holly Lane deep-filled mince pies are the joint-fourth cheapest you’ll be able to find across the UK, at just £1.09 for a pack of six.

This works out at 18p each and they’re available to buy both online and in-store.

However, they were even cheaper earlier this month when Aldi slashed prices down to just 55p for a limited time only – working out at just 9p per pie.

Tesco

Tesco also sell their cheapest pack of six mince pies for just £1.09 after deciding to price match with Aldi.

However, they may be slightly different because they are Tesco’s own brand, but these festive favourites are just as cheap and delicious nonetheless.

Tesco are also flogging Iced Topped Mince Pies for £2 and their own Finest Mince Pies for £3 – although they are half the price with a Clubcard.

Asda

Asda come in as the third supermarket with the joint-fourth cheapest pack of six mince pies at £1.09.

Specialised in their own bakery, these mince pies won two awards in recent years – the Good Housekeeping Christmas Award in 2022 and a Christmas Q Award highly commended in 2020.

But Asda also offers their own “Extra Special” range of mince pies which are priced at £2.75 each, including Chocolate & Cherry Crumble, Brown Butter & Rum and Frangipane & Amaretto flavours.

Lidl

Lidl are the fourth and final supermarket to offer a pack of six mince pies for £1.09 this Christmas.

The German supermarket sell their own Favorina Mince Pies – which also come in a 12 pack for £2.15 – but they can only be bought instore.

Also on offer are a six pack of Deluxe Luxury Mince Pies for £2.19, a 12 pack of Deluxe Luxury Mini Mince Pies for £2.29 and six Deluxe Crumble Top Flavoured Mince Pies for £2.49.

Iceland

Your next cheapest pack of six mince pies after Aldi, Tesco, Asda and Lidl can be found at Iceland for a slightly more expensive £1.25.

With an average star rating of 4.5 from 241 reviews, these are certainly in the running for some of the best tasting mince pies this Christmas.

Furthermore, Iceland are also offering a 3 for £3 deal, which would see a pack of six reduce in price to just £1 – and 16p per mince pie.

Morrisons

Next up is Morrisons, where you will find a pack of six mince pies for £1.45 – working out at 24p each.

This is still an encouraging deal for mince pie shoppers and will hardly break the bank, although there is also an offer of a Mince Pie & Cream Bundle for £2.

Like Asda, Morrison also offers their own range of mince pies which are priced at £2.50 each, which includes Tiramisu Tarts and Cherry Bakewell flavours.

Sainsbury’s

Last up is Sainsbury’s, who offer their cheapest pack of six mince pies at £1.60, meaning they cost 27p each and are a whole 51 more expensive than those at Aldi, Tesco, Asda and Lidl.

If you have a Nectar card, however, you can get them down to £1.45, although this still isn’t cheaper than Morrisons.

Sainsbury’s also stock their own brand of Taste The Difference mince pies for £2.75, where you can try Frangipane and Cherry Kirsch flavours.
